Three Arrested as Suspect Dies in Vigilante Office

The Bauchi State Police Command has commenced investigation into the circumstances surrounding the death of one Abdulrazak Ibrahim ‘m’, 39-years-old, at a Vigilante Office in Bakin Kura area, Bauchi LGA.

According to Police statement signed by the Police Spokesman Asp Nafi’u Habibu on behalf of the Commissioner of Police, says
the incident was reported to the Police on 20th August, 2026 at about 1839hrs by the Chairman of the Vigilante Group, Bakin Kura. Preliminary findings revealed that the deceased was invited to the Vigilante Office following a complaint of theft lodged by his mother, one Hauwa Ibrahim, for investigation, recovery of stolen properties, and to identify possible receivers.

It is unfortunate that during the process, Abdulrazak Ibrahim died while in the custody of the vigilantes.

In response, the Command immediately deployed detectives attached to ‘A’ Division Township to the scene. Consequently, three members of the Vigilante Group on duty at the time. They are currently in detention to assist with the investigation.

The corpse of the deceased has been evacuated to ATBU Teaching Hospital, Bauchi, and deposited in the mortuary for preservation. Physical examination revealed that the body was intact with no visible sign of violence. However, an autopsy will be conducted to ascertain the actual cause of death.

The Commissioner of Police, CP Sani-Omolori Aliyu, mni, psc (+), has directed that the matter be thoroughly investigated to ensure justice is served. He further reiterated the Command’s commitment to upholding the rule of law and warned against any act of jungle justice or extrajudicial action by individuals or groups.

Members of the public are urged to remain calm as the Command assures that the outcome of the investigation will be made public in due course.
